This is a nice design, BUT...

Johnny Appleseed was a real guy (John Chapman). Yeah, he didn't walk around strewing apple seeds - he planted nurseries, but that doesn't make him a legend. This is a legend only if you think George Washington saying I cannot tell a lie makes Washington a legend.
